HOTPEN – The hardship faced by university lecturers in the country is no longer a news to the general public.
Despite their hardship, some group of academicians across 30 higher institutions of learning in Nigeria have endorsed the candidature of Malam Umar Namadi as the APC gubernatorial candidate in Jigawa state in the forthcoming 2023 General Elections.
The decision of the Association of University Dons was disclosed when they visited the APC gubernatorial candidate who doubles as the incumbent Deputy Governor, Umar Namadi Danmodi.
According to Hotpen, the Dons decision to support the APC candidate came barely one week after their resumption from an 8 month old strike without salary which the APC led administration had thrown them into.
Hotpen explained that the lecturers suspended the strike due to a positive negotiation but despite the negotiations, the lecturers were only paid half salary for the month of October.
Professor Abdullahi Birniwa who stood for the chairman of the event gave his assurances to l the APC gubernatorial flagbearer that the academicians will give their best of support to ensure his victory comes 2023.
Professor Birniwa noted that the academic community have resolved to help the new government to come on board in 2023, with a written document that will further give a clear direction towards better socio-economic development of the state.
According to him, with the level of the APC’s governorship candidate’s popularity and acceptability amongst the teaming electorates in the state, victory is almost guaranteed.
The event was held in Dutse, the Jigawa State capital over the weekend and was attended by three hundred and fifty (350) lecturers of Jigawa extraction from across Universities in Nigeria, APC stalwarts and other party’s supporters across the state.
Responding to the Academicians, the APC Gubernatorial Candidate Alhaji Umar Namadi assured them, that his administration will consider academician in such a way that all educationist will contribute their quarter in improving the level of education in Jigawa.
Danmodi, who is seeing visibly highly overwhelmed by their endorsement of his candidature, he noted makes him have confidence in winning the election come 2023 as the Jigawa state governor.
He reiterated his commitment to continue with the good work his successor have done in the state.
